【Case Study Presentation】We are pleased to announce the publication of the BricsCAD implementation case study for Ebara Corporation! This case study highlights key points about the replacement from a major general-purpose CAD.

■Do you have any of these concerns? - I want to switch to a DWG-compatible CAD, but I don't know where to start. - I want the CAD after the switch to be accepted and used by the field. - I don't know what evaluation points to consider during the switch. Many companies are considering replacing their CAD with a DWG-compatible one for cost reduction and operational efficiency. However, even though it may seem straightforward to switch, there are surprisingly many factors to consider, such as how to proceed with the project and adjustments with the field. By looking at this case study, you can get a concrete image of what to expect during the switch. Please feel free to download it.

The unification of drawing rules is resolved with this! The operability inherited from the electrical and control design CAD "ACAD-DENKI" for AutoCAD/BricsCAD, which had not progressed in unifying drawing rules. 3

■Do you have any of these concerns? - The drawing rules are not standardized, and the expressions in the drawings are inconsistent. - You want to promote DX (Digital Transformation), but there is a gap in understanding with the field. "ACAD-DENKI" allows you to assign line numbers in bulk based on the rules set by the automatic line numbering function. 【Achieve Cost Reduction/Productivity Increase】 Users have given high praise for the familiar operation feel and rich features inherited from AutoCAD and BricsCAD. It facilitates not only reuse design but also smooth collaboration between different departments. The setup is reassuring with various support menus provided by experienced staff. Customization is available! The price is also reasonable compared to typical production management systems, allowing for cost savings.
